In the heart of Berlin, Knowunity, a promising EdTech startup founded in 2019, is making waves in the educational landscape with its AI-driven learning platform. Originally hailing from Stuttgart, the startup moved to Berlin in search of a more suitable location for finding the necessary personnel [1].
Knowunity's mission is to create an "AI learning companion for students worldwide," positioning itself as a "Netflix for relevant school content" [2]. The platform offers a plethora of features designed to simplify and enrich students' learning experiences. These include book summaries in audio format, flashcards, presentations, and tutors, all accessible digitally and allowing student contributors to earn money by sharing their content [1][3].
The AI at the heart of Knowunity plays a significant role, guiding students through their learning process. It suggests content, visualizes difficult topics, creates learning plans and visuals, explains concepts, and adapts to the individual level of students [2]. The app is designed to be a daily learning companion, providing help with understanding, working on, and reviewing learning content.
Knowunity's AI features include generating personalized learning paths and acting as an alternative to traditional tutoring [2]. The platform supports students from fifth grade onward, helping them understand, learn, and review material through quizzes, visualizations, and peer-generated content in a motivating digital environment [3].
The startup has experienced steady growth since its inception, now employing over 55 people and boasting more than 20 million users in over 17 countries [4]. The recent funding rounds have provided over €45 million, including a €9 million Series A extension, reflecting strong investor confidence from firms like XAnge, Portfolion, Project A Ventures, Redalpine, and Educapital [3][4][5].
Looking ahead, Knowunity aims to improve its AI tutor capabilities and scale globally, while maintaining a lean and highly skilled team rather than expanding to hundreds of employees [3][4]. The funding will be used to improve the app, develop new features, and expand into new markets, with a particular focus on Southeast Asia where Knowunity seeks to provide an affordable alternative to elitist offline tutoring [3].
